      Requirements

      The Proton / Photon Radiation Oncology Therapist provides high quality radiation therapy care to the patients and their families in Radiation Oncology. The Radiation Oncology Therapist will be a member of a specialized team of caregivers caring for radiation oncology patients at Sibley.

    • Implements, documents, and administers radiation to patients and, with the entire team which includes pediatric and adult patients, monitors clinical and psychosocial needs and responses to therapy
    • Provides education and psychosocial support to patients and families
    • Prepares and applies ionizing radiation to the patient in accordance with the prescription and instruction of the Radiation Oncologist and under the general supervision of the Manager and Lead Therapist.
    • Operates all Radiation Oncology related equipment, i.e. CT simulator, linear accelerator, QA dosimeters, diode system, and various computer equipment.
    • Qualifications

    • High school diploma or equivelent is required
    • ARRT certification is required
    • BLS certification is required
    • Minimum of 2 years proton experience is highly preferred
